Mise à jour fichier custom.css
Hello,
un petit mot sur le fichier custom.css.
Il y a quelque chose qui m’agace point de vue flux de travail. Je m’explique.
Je me retrouve parfois à vouloir changer ou ajouter des règles CSS en dehors de TC, par exemple des règles pour des éléments qui se retrouvent dans des articles ou encore des règles qui concernent des modules d’autres éditeurs d’extensions, dans ce cas ma première réaction est d’aller insérer ces règles dans le fichier custom.css du template pour faire en sorte de visualiser le changement directement dans le navigateur en utilisant le bouton de prévisualisation de Joomla.
Jusque là tout semble correct, mais au fait la situation est problématique quand on oublie d’avoir effectué ces modifications dans le fichier custom.css du template et non celui du composant parce qu’en cas de mise à jour du template via TC on va écraser le fichier custom.css du template en perdant toutes les corrections et ajouts effectués auparavant… j’ai risqué de me faire prendre au piège hier, mais heureusement j’ai bien réfléchi avant… :dry:
Je suppose qu’il n’y a pas moyen de faire en sorte que ces deux fichiers se mettent à jour mutuellement…?
un petit mot sur le fichier custom.css.
Il y a quelque chose qui m’agace point de vue flux de travail. Je m’explique.
Je me retrouve parfois à vouloir changer ou ajouter des règles CSS en dehors de TC, par exemple des règles pour des éléments qui se retrouvent dans des articles ou encore des règles qui concernent des modules d’autres éditeurs d’extensions, dans ce cas ma première réaction est d’aller insérer ces règles dans le fichier custom.css du template pour faire en sorte de visualiser le changement directement dans le navigateur en utilisant le bouton de prévisualisation de Joomla.
Jusque là tout semble correct, mais au fait la situation est problématique quand on oublie d’avoir effectué ces modifications dans le fichier custom.css du template et non celui du composant parce qu’en cas de mise à jour du template via TC on va écraser le fichier custom.css du template en perdant toutes les corrections et ajouts effectués auparavant… j’ai risqué de me faire prendre au piège hier, mais heureusement j’ai bien réfléchi avant… :dry:
Je suppose qu’il n’y a pas moyen de faire en sorte que ces deux fichiers se mettent à jour mutuellement…?
by iorbita
Please Log in or Create an account to join the conversation.
salut
des solutions y en a surement, si tu m'en propose une bien je pourrais l'adopter
le souci c'est surtout qu'actuellement il y a beaucoup de monde déjà qui utilise ce fichier de cette manière, donc le changer ferait beaucoup de tort.
Donc il me faut une solution pour faire ce que tu dis tout en conservant la compatibilité avec l'ancienne méthode
CEd
des solutions y en a surement, si tu m'en propose une bien je pourrais l'adopter
le souci c'est surtout qu'actuellement il y a beaucoup de monde déjà qui utilise ce fichier de cette manière, donc le changer ferait beaucoup de tort.
Donc il me faut une solution pour faire ce que tu dis tout en conservant la compatibilité avec l'ancienne méthode
CEd
Joomlack Webmaster and Developer
by ced1870
Please Log in or Create an account to join the conversation.
… la solution serait que quand on modifie le fichier custom.css du template l'écriture se fasse directement aussi sur le fichier custom.css du composant et viceversa, comme si c'était un fichier de type lien symbolique ou alias...
by iorbita
Please Log in or Create an account to join the conversation.
si tu l'édites avec ton éditeur genre notepad++, comment je fais moi pour savoir qu'il a changé, et s'il a changé que c'est celui-ci qui doit écraser l'autre et pas l'inverse comme actuellement ?
Joomlack Webmaster and Developer
by ced1870
Please Log in or Create an account to join the conversation.
… je ne sais pas… tu es sûrement plus calé que moi…
Je lance quelques idées, peut-être je dis des bêtises...
L'idée serait d'avoir un seul et unique fichier custom.css disponible autant d'un côté que de l'autre. Ou intégrer un système de versioning? Il me semble que Joomla a implémenté cette fonction pour les articles… ou en tout cas avoir une alerte qui indique que le fichier est différent de l'autre et qu'il va être écrasé.
Je lance quelques idées, peut-être je dis des bêtises...
L'idée serait d'avoir un seul et unique fichier custom.css disponible autant d'un côté que de l'autre. Ou intégrer un système de versioning? Il me semble que Joomla a implémenté cette fonction pour les articles… ou en tout cas avoir une alerte qui indique que le fichier est différent de l'autre et qu'il va être écrasé.
by iorbita
Please Log in or Create an account to join the conversation.
peut etre mais ça ne veut pas dire que je suis magicientu es sûrement plus calé que moi…
en tout cas je prends bonne note de cette problématique. J'ai déjà ajouté l'interface dans "paramètres" pour l'éditer directement pour améliorer ce point.
Pour ma part,
1/ utiliser firebug pour tester
2/ récupérer le code de firbug et l'intégrer dans le custom.css avec l'interface dans paramètres
3/ previsualisation ou copie pour appliquer les changements
Joomlack Webmaster and Developer
by ced1870
Please Log in or Create an account to join the conversation.
Time to create page: 1.276 seconds